The 10 best beach hotels in Helsingør, Denmark | Booking.com
Skip to main content

Beach Hotels in Helsingør

Find the beach hotels that appeal to you the most

The best beach hotels in Helsingør

Check out our selection of great beach hotels in Helsingør

Filter by:

Review score

Helsingør Camping & Cottages Grønnehave

Helsingør

Featuring sea views, Helsingør Camping & Cottages Grønnehave in Helsingør offers accommodations, a casino, and barbecue facilities.

M
Michelle
From
United States
Friendly staff & ideal location. Great for a camp site.
Scored out of 10, guest rating 8.5
Very Good - What previous guests thought, 194 reviews
Price from
$107.11
1 night, 2 adults

Danhostel Helsingør

Helsingør

Overlooking the Øresund Strait, this hostel lies only 1.2 mi from the Kronborg Castle and central Helsingør. It offers a private beach, and a communal kitchen.

A
Alyssa
From
United States
Beautiful private beach with views of Kronberg Castle and Helsingborg, Sweden. Super quick check in and room was as expected.
Scored out of 10, guest rating 8.0
Very Good - What previous guests thought, 184 reviews
Price from
$125.23
1 night, 2 adults

Marienlyst Strandhotel

Hotel in Helsingør

Offering a private beach, this hotel is set on the shores of the Øresund Strait, just 0.6 mi from Kronborg Castle. Rates include free casino admission, free parking and free WiFi access.

T
Tamas
From
Hungary
Was not sure about how child friendly the place will be as there was not much info on the website but everything was perfect. The breakfast and view from the room was amazing.
Scored out of 10, guest rating 8.3
Very Good - What previous guests thought, 751 reviews
Price from
$629.30
1 night, 2 adults

Marienlyst Apartment

Helsingør

Marienlyst Apartment is a recently renovated apartment in Helsingør where guests can make the most of the casino and bar.

Scored out of 10, guest rating 8.2
Very Good - What previous guests thought, 83 reviews
Price from
$189.03
1 night, 2 adults

Hotel Villa Brinkly

Snekkersten (Near Helsingør)

Located in Snekkersten, a 2-minute walk from Snekkersten Beach, Hotel Villa Brinkly provides accommodations with a garden, free private parking, a shared lounge and a terrace.

w
wan98
From
United States
The owners are amazing and welcoming, great to socialize when eating dinner here. The dinner was amazing too, it looked simple yet was complex and after eating, felt like a mother's healthy home cooked dinner. The accommodation was very good and has this homey feel to it.
Scored out of 10, guest rating 9.0
Wonderful - What previous guests thought, 202 reviews
Price from
$276.37
1 night, 2 adults

The Guest House

Snekkersten (Near Helsingør)

The Guest House offers accommodations in Snekkersten, a 10-minute walk from Snekkersten Beach and 22 miles from Dyrehavsbakken.

G
Gillian
From
United Kingdom
The accommodation is delightful. An annex of the hosts' home, it is located in a small, quiet residential street, about 400-500 metres from the beach and a well stocked little supermarket. The two good-sized bedrooms have very comfortable beds, wardrobe and drawer space. The sitting room/dining room is attractively and comfortably furnished and light, having windows on two sides. The hosts make it very clear in their description of the property that there is no kitchen but we did not find this a problem as the fridge was big enough to take our fruits, yogurt and milk for breakfast as well as salad stuffs and wine when we ate in. There's a good coffee maker and a kettle - coffee and tea were provided. The bathroom has two sinks and a shower/bath. Everything was spotlessly clean. Outside, in the pretty courtyard, there's a picnic table and a bbq for when the weather is good. Rikke and Jesper are wonderful hosts. We stayed during a period when England were playing in the Euros. Jesper kindly sorted out the TV programmes so that we could watch the games live. When we left, we'd been able to watch some Wimbledon, too. Netflix etc. were also available. Rikke made sure that we had everything we needed and provided excellent and extensive written information on the local area, places to visit, places to eat etc. She even gave us some delicious home-made sourdough buns for our breakfast on one day. We felt very valued guests and were sad to leave. We would highly recommend this accommodation.
Scored out of 10, guest rating 9.7
Exceptional - What previous guests thought, 72 reviews
Price from
$237.32
1 night, 2 adults

The Swiss hut 30 minutes from Copenhagen

Kvistgård (Near Helsingør)

The Swiss hut 30 minutes from Copenhagen offers accommodations in Kvistgård, 18 miles from Dyrehavsbakken and 20 miles from Grundtvig's Church.

H
Hans
From
Netherlands
If you are looking for a large apartment with lots of facilities, you'd better look further. But if you are in for an unforgettable experience, with a magnificent breakfast and hosted by one of Denmark's top singer-songwriters, this is the place to be. The hut is decorated as a true Swiss ski hut with many details, and has a large veranda which more or less takes the place of the living room. Of the many places we stayed during our holiday, we will remember this one best...
Scored out of 10, guest rating 9.8
Exceptional - What previous guests thought, 81 reviews
Price from
$311.10
1 night, 2 adults

Charmerende anneks tæt på strand

Espergærde (Near Helsingør)

Charmerende anneks tæt på strand is located in Espergærde, just a 2-minute walk from Espergærde Beach and 20 miles from Dyrehavsbakken.

Scored out of 10, guest rating 8.8
Excellent - What previous guests thought, 12 reviews
Price from
$150.51
1 night, 2 adults

Villa Humlebæk B&B

Humlebæk (Near Helsingør)

Villa Humlebæk B&B provides beachfront accommodations in Humlebæk. The property is around a 4-minute walk from Bjerre Strand, 19 miles from Dyrehavsbakken, and 21 miles from Grundtvig's Church.

Scored out of 10, guest rating 6.6
Pleasant - What previous guests thought, 36 reviews
Price from
$267
1 night, 2 adults

Villa Strand

Hornbæk (Near Helsingør)

Featuring garden views, Villa Strand in Hornbæk features accommodations, free bikes, and a garden. Both free Wifi and parking on-site are accessible at the guest house free of charge.

B
Bente
From
Canada
Lovely villa strand with clean and very comfortable rooms. Was an excellent place to stay
Scored out of 10, guest rating 8.4
Very Good - What previous guests thought, 244 reviews
Price from
$189.03
1 night, 2 adults
All beach hotels in Helsingør

Looking for a beach hotel?

There’s nothing like waking up to the sound of crashing waves and the sea air floating into your bedroom window. Beachfront accommodations come in a variety of forms, from all-inclusive resorts to secluded homestays and villas. Beach hotel amenities can include air-conditioned rooms, private terraces overlooking the sea, and outdoor pools with attached bars.

Most booked beach hotels in Helsingør and surrounding area in the past month

See all

FAQ about beach hotels in Helsingør

Beach Hotels That Guests Love in Helsingør

See all
  • Scored out of 10, guest rating 8.0
    Very Good - What previous guests thought, 184 reviews
    Perfect location, great place by the sea and nice convenient rooms.
    Guest review by
    Mikael
    Family with young children
  • Scored out of 10, guest rating 8.0
    Very Good - What previous guests thought, 184 reviews
    Beautiful private beach with views of Kronberg Castle and Helsingborg, Sweden. Super quick check in and room was as expected.
    Guest review by
    Alyssa
    Family with young children
  • Avg. price/night: $114.99
    Scored out of 10, guest rating 8.5
    Very Good - What previous guests thought, 194 reviews
    Very cosy cabin, clean, good late checkin admin where key was in cabin door and rented bed linen in the cabin. Fabulous location right on the beach, easy walk to the city.
    Guest review by
    Shirley
    Young couple
  • Scored out of 10, guest rating 8.0
    Very Good - What previous guests thought, 184 reviews
    Nice location, good breakfast, main building is beautiful and is on the beach, clean.
    Guest review by
    Kate RI
    Solo traveler